Concrete Piering



Concrete piering is an extensively acknowledged foundation repair method that deals with concerns triggered by dirt settlement and moving. This method involves the installation of concrete piers underneath the foundation, giving a stable support group that redistributes weight and elevates the framework. Commonly, the process starts with the excavation of dirt around the foundation, adhered to by drilling deep holes to place concrete piers. These piers are after that full of concrete, developing a durable and durable foundation. Concrete piering is especially reliable for homes developed on unsteady or large soils, protecting against additional damage and making sure long-term stability. With its capability to endure hefty loads, this technique is a reputable choice for home owners looking for to recover their foundation's integrity.


Steel Piering

While concrete piering works, steel piering supplies an alternative service for foundation repair that is especially matched for more serious soil motion problems. This approach entails the installment of steel piers, which are driven deep right into stable soil or bedrock, giving a robust assistance system for the foundation. Steel piers are highly durable, immune to rust, and efficient in birthing significant weight, making them suitable for homes experiencing significant negotiation. Their installment normally calls for less excavation than other approaches, reducing disruption to the home - Foundation Repair. Additionally, steel piering can be changed after installation, enabling for ongoing upkeep of the foundation as soil conditions alter. On the whole, steel piering is a dependable choice for long-term foundation stabilization


Slabjacking



Slabjacking gives an efficient solution for training and stabilizing sunken concrete pieces, such as driveways, walkways, and basement floorings. This technique includes injecting a specialized polyurethane foam or a cement-based mixture under the slab. As the product increases, it loads spaces and elevates the piece back to its initial degree. The process is minimally intrusive and can be completed in a couple of hours, making it a convenient option for home owners. Furthermore, slabjacking aids stop even more structural damage by resolving underlying soil disintegration or settlement concerns. It is a cost-effective option to complete concrete replacement, offering long-lasting results while keeping the appearances of the home. On the whole, slabjacking is a trusted option for property owners experiencing concrete piece concerns.

Installation Process Introduction



The installation procedure for wall surface anchors is a crucial action in addressing foundation issues successfully. Originally, a professional assesses the wall's condition and determines the proper areas for support positioning. Next off, tiny holes are drilled through the basement wall surface to the soil outside. Steel rods are then placed right into these holes, linking the wall to the supports buried in the soil. When the poles remain in position, they are tightened up to produce stress, supporting the wall and preventing further bowing or moving. After installation, the location is backfilled, and any kind of disturbed soil is compacted to bring back the landscape. Correct setup guarantees that wall supports function efficiently, providing essential assistance to compromised foundation walls.

Appropriate Grading Methods



Proper grading techniques are important for efficient drain options, as they assist route water far from a framework's foundation. A perfect slope must incline far from the home, typically at a grade of at least 2% or a quarter inch per foot over the very first 10 feet. This ensures that water flows away as opposed to pooling around the base. In addition, appropriate grading includes the calculated positioning of dirt, creating contours that assist in drainage. It is essential to take into consideration the surrounding landscape and any type of nearby frameworks that may influence drain patterns. Routine maintenance of the grading is additionally essential to avoid disintegration and preserve the performance of the water drainage system with time, protecting the foundation from prospective water damage.


French Drain Installation





A well-installed French drain can considerably boost a residential or commercial property's water drainage system by successfully redirecting water far from at risk areas. This system usually contains a trench filled up with crushed rock and a perforated pipe that accumulates and channels excess water - Foundation Crack Repair. When set up along the perimeter of a structure or in areas susceptible to pooling, French drains pipes help protect against water invasion, which can endanger structural honesty. Correct setup involves cautious preparation, including identifying the incline for effective water drainage and ensuring that the outlet directs water away from the home. Regular upkeep, such as getting rid of particles, is necessary to keep the drain functioning effectively. Generally, a French drain is an aggressive option to alleviate water-related foundation concerns

Sump Pump Functionality



Sump pumps offer as an important component in managing excess groundwater and stopping flooding in crawlspaces and cellars. These devices are typically mounted in a sump pit, where they instantly trigger when water levels rise to an established elevation. By successfully guiding excess water away from the foundation, sump pumps help maintain a completely dry, stable environment within the home. There are two primary kinds: stand and submersible. Pedestal pumps are installed over the sump pit, while completely submersible pumps are created to operate underwater. Regular upkeep is crucial to ensure peak performance, including checking the float switch and cleaning up the sump pit. A functioning sump pump significantly decreases the risk of water damages, mold development, and architectural problems, adding to long-lasting home security.
